About BCIC BCP Investment Corporation

BCP Investment Corp is an externally managed, non-diversified closed-end investment company. The company invests in secured term loans, bonds or notes and mezzanine debt in privately-held middle market companies. Its investment objective is to generate current income and, to a lesser extent, capital appreciation from the investments in senior secured term loans, mezzanine debt and selected equity investments in privately-held middle market companies.

About SIF SIFCO Industries Inc.

SIFCO Industries Inc produces forgings, sub-assemblies, and machined components for the Aerospace and Energy markets. Its services include forging, heat treating, machining, surface treatment, non-destructive testing, and sub-assembly of forged components. The company manufactures envelopes and precision forgings, as well as rough and finished machined parts, serving OEMs, Tier 1 and Tier 2 suppliers, and aftermarket providers across Aerospace, Defense, Energy, and Commercial Space. Its Products are made from steel, high-temperature alloys, nickel alloys, titanium, and aluminum, and include components for aircraft and industrial gas turbine engines, airframe structures, landing gear, wheels and brakes, helicopter rotating parts, and other commercial and industrial applications.
